Output 6bc977d055eefd3222492f1e1013e340f8fcd69b5126e5fa88fbb8659bb684fe:8

value
638296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2157ad9384bf86b87fe665bc11120fb74cfe74b OP_EQUAL
address
3Pm3BR1RMK24HmUz7rL19pgzam48hKcTUL
transaction
6bc977d055eefd3222492f1e1013e340f8fcd69b5126e5fa88fbb8659bb684fe
confirmations
25395
spent
true